## Ticket: Config drift in Ledgerbay admin bulk edits

Welcome aboard — this one is a good starter. The bulk-edit feature in the Ledgerbay admin table behaves differently across environments: staging allows 500 rows per batch, production only 100, and nobody changed this intentionally. Someone hand-edited the staging config months ago and it was never reconciled. The fix is to bring all environments back in line and add the values to the managed config repo.

For reference, production currently runs with these configuration values:

deployment values, kawip-kafog:
belath:
  pin: 3709
  tenant: ulaox
  seal: seal_25075386
  metrics_host: metrics.belath.halixhq.test
  standby_team: gormir
  escalation: wenys-fenwyn
  nonce: 26e5f7

Quarterly Planning Note — Second-Source Supplier Search

Quick update for the board: the hunt for a second source on the Drellan valve assemblies is going better than expected. We've shortlisted two candidates — Korvath Precision and a smaller outfit near Ashenvale — and both passed initial quality screens. Pricing looks roughly 6% above Millbrandt's current rates, which we think negotiable. Pilot orders should land next quarter. Nothing signed yet, so keep this close. The confidential business-plan note sits just below.

management briefing: Only 33 of the 205 pilot accounts renewed Kasath, so a churn review is set for October 17. Weniusek Logistics is in early talks to buy Holethax Freight for about $345.6 million.

Subject: On-call handover — GiftLedger receipt mailer

Hi Priya,

Handing over on-call for the GiftLedger donation-receipt mailer. The queue backed up twice this week after the template service timed out; both incidents auto-recovered. Note for the security review: signing keys were rotated Tuesday and the old key is revoked. No PII left the sandbox during testing. Logs are retained 30 days as agreed. If the reviewer needs artifacts before Friday, reach out directly.

alerts address for tahaf-hawep: frawyn@tolvaqlabs.corp